UK Contrast Media Injectors Market Report 2026

The United Kingdom contrast media injectors market is a growing segment within Europe, driven by a high volume of diagnostic procedures and significant NHS investments in imaging infrastructure. In 2024, NHS England recorded over 46 million diagnostic studies, with contrast-enhanced CT scans representing a substantial portion of these tests. The landscape is characterized by a strong emphasis on early disease diagnosis and the adoption of advanced imaging modalities like CT and MRI to manage chronic conditions such as cancer and cardiovascular diseases. The market is supported by centralized procurement frameworks, such as the NHS Contrast Media and Injectors Framework Agreement active through 2028, which streamlines access to injector systems and consumables for healthcare providers. Key players like Bayer, Bracco, and GE Healthcare dominate the competitive environment, focusing on innovations in automation, AI integration, and dose recording to enhance diagnostic accuracy and operational efficiency. While the market faces challenges like staffing shortages in radiology departments, the transition toward non-invasive procedures and technologically advanced syringeless injectors continues to shape its long-term development.

Current and Emerging Trends in the United Kingdom Contrast Media Injectors Market

The United Kingdom contrast media injectors market is undergoing a rapid evolution driven by the integration of artificial intelligence for real-time dose control and a significant shift toward syringeless and multi-patient delivery systems to enhance workflow efficiency. These trends are evolving quickly, as evidenced by the rising adoption of wireless, AI-enabled platforms that can reduce setup times by approximately 40% and iodine doses by up to 50% while maintaining diagnostic image quality. Furthermore, the market is being shaped by a transition toward dual-head injectors as the standard for interventional cardiology and high-throughput radiology suites, where immediate saline flushing is critical for patient safety and procedure-time reductions of around 15%. While traditional single-head systems maintain a strong presence, the move toward automated, data-driven, and waste-reducing technologies is accelerating to meet the demands of an aging population and the increasing volume of non-invasive diagnostic imaging procedures within the NHS.
